Home Feedback Info

Search Results for 'Dagenham Dock Terminus (Stop EL), Dagenham [71592]'

12 stops found within 1km of Dagenham Dock Terminus (Stop EL), Dagenham [71592].
Stop Map
Previous Page 2 of 2